DENSO TEN America is seeking a Data Solutions Analyst who enjoys solving business problems, improving processes, and transforming complex information into clear, actionable insights.
This newly created position will serve as a strategic business partner to teams across Operations, Purchasing, Finance, Planning, Quality, Supply Chain, and Service. The successful candidate will develop dashboards and reporting tools, automate manual processes, analyze operational performance, and recommend practical solutions that improve efficiency, visibility, and decision-making.
This is an opportunity for a proactive analyst who wants to build, improve, and influence how data is used across the organization.
What You Will Do
- Design, develop, and maintain reports, dashboards, scorecards, and KPI tracking tools that support operational and business objectives.
- Automate reporting and data processes using Excel formulas, macros, VBA, Power Query, Power BI, Power Automate, or similar technologies.
- Analyze operational, financial, purchasing, inventory, and service-related data to identify trends, risks, root causes, and improvement opportunities.
- Translate complex data into meaningful recommendations for technical and non-technical business partners.
- Extract, integrate, validate, and maintain data from Oracle and other business systems.
- Develop and use data connections, queries, APIs, and automation tools to improve data accessibility and reporting efficiency.
- Partner with cross-functional teams to understand business needs and create practical, sustainable solutions.
- Identify opportunities to streamline processes, reduce manual work, improve reporting visibility, and strengthen data integrity.
- Support Kaizen activities, system implementations, data migration, process improvements, and other continuous-improvement initiatives.
- Maintain documentation, standard work, and reporting procedures to support consistency, sustainability, and knowledge sharing.
- Support recurring, month-end, and ad hoc reporting related to customer service, production control, purchasing, pricing, inventory, part numbers, bills of lading, and other operational processes.
What You Bring
- Advanced Microsoft Excel capability, including pivot tables, complex formulas, Power Query, macros, and VBA.
- Experience developing dashboards, reporting tools, automation solutions, and KPI reporting.
- Experience working with Oracle ERP or a comparable enterprise system.
- Experience with Power BI, Power Automate, Visual BI, or comparable business-intelligence tools.
- Knowledge of databases, data structures, data integration, and reporting best practices.
- Strong analytical, critical-thinking, and problem-solving abilities.
- Ability to identify trends, root causes, risks, and improvement opportunities.
- Strong attention to detail and commitment to reporting accuracy and data integrity.
- Strong communication, collaboration, organization, and project-management skills.
- Ability to work effectively with both technical and non-technical stakeholders.
- Customer-focused, proactive, and continuous-improvement mindset.
Education and Experience
- Bachelor's degree in Information Systems, Computer Science, Business Analytics, Finance, Accounting, Supply Chain, Business Administration, or a related field preferred.
- Three to five years of experience in data analysis, business reporting, business intelligence, or a related analytical function.
- Experience developing reporting tools, dashboards, automation solutions, or KPI reporting.
- Experience supporting system implementations, conversions, data migration, or process-improvement initiatives is preferred.
- Bilingual English and Spanish capability is preferred.
